Clifford Chance advises Frasers on acquisition of Hermes logistics facilities package from ECE for EUR 257 million

16 Jan 2018

Clifford Chance has advised Frasers Property Investments Europe on the acquisition of a logistics facilities package for EUR 257 million. The package comprises six Hermes logistics centres with rental space totalling around 75,500 square metres on a site of about 426,500 square metres. It was sold by German real estate investor ECE Projektmanagement GmbH & Co. KG.

CMS advises RDI REIT P.L.C. on £161m portfolio acquisition

16 Jan 2018

International law firm CMS has advised London Stock Exchange listed RDI REIT P.L.C. (RDI) on its acquisition of an 80% interest in a portfolio of flexible offices in Central London worth in excess of £161m, from sellers Forum Partners, the Kailong Group and Office Space in Town Limited (OSIT). The portfolio was previously held by two companies based in the Isle of Man.

Swire Properties - first green bond issue - issue of US$500 million 3.50% Guaranteed Notes by Swire Properties MTN Financing

16 Jan 2018

Slaughter and May, Hong Kong, advised Swire Properties Limited on the first green bond issue by its wholly-owned subsidiary, Swire Properties MTN Financing Limited, of US$500 million 3.50% Guaranteed Notes due 2028. The Notes were issued under Swire Properties' US$4 billion Medium Term Note Programme. The Notes are guaranteed by Swire Properties Limited and are listed on the Hong Kong Stock Exchange.

Ashurst advises DBAG on acquisition and financing of Sjolund

16 Jan 2018

Ashurst advised Deutsche Beteiligungs AG (DBAG) comprehensively on the acquisition and financing of a participation in Sjølund A/S (Sjølund), a leading manufacturer of aluminium and steel components. As part of a management buy-out, DBAG ECF, a fund managed by DBAG, will acquire around 51 percent of the shares in Sjølund from previous sole owner and CEO Søren Ravn Jensen. The remaining 49 percent of the shares will in future be held by Søren Ravn Jensen, who will continue to serve as CEO of the company, and other members of the management.
